Hi Tara, could you give us an overview of Abu Dhabi Cricket as a facility?

 

Zayed cricket stadium

 

Abu Dhabi Cricket is the home of the iconic Zayed Cricket Stadium – one of the most recognisable cricket stadiums in the world that, over the past year alone, has hosted the ICC Men’s Cricket World Cup, Indian Premier League, Pakistan Super League and Abu Dhabi T10, as well as a plethora of international and domestic cricket.

The community is our heartbeat and that’s why the facility has transformed into a thriving multi-sport platform for Abu Dhabi’s community over the last few years – where you can play 31 different sports, socialise with friends and family, and watch the biggest sporting events on the planet all in one venue – it is now in use for over 300 days a year, becoming a new sporting centre for Abu Dhabi. Some of our facilities include:

Abu Dhabi Cricket’s world-class facilities which span across 750,000 square metres in area contains:

• 51 Grass wickets and four community ovals;
• Six  full size FIFA Accredited floodlit grass football and multi-sport pitches and four FIFA and AFC-approved AstroTurf football and multi-sport pitches;
• Four Outdoor Netball/Basketball Courts;
• Five Natural Grass and five multipurpose floodlit hard tennis courts;
• Six Padel Courts;
• Strength and conditioning gym for international team usage;
• Two squash courts;
• Archery range;
• Two Beach Volleyball Courts;
• One AstroTurf hockey pitch;
• One Gymnastics Indoor Studio;
• Two Gym/Fitness Studios;
• Full Outdoor Cross Country Facility

  • One 50 m Olympic sized Pool – currently under construction;
    • One International IAAF Approved- Athletic Track – currently under construction;
    • One Indoor Racquets Club – currently under construction

 

The facility has come a long way in such a short space of time. Can you explain the strategy behind the growth?

 

Zayed Cricket Stadium was built in 2005. It was run as a stand-alone Government facility until March 2017, when it was brought under the patronage of Abu Dhabi Sports Council (ADSC). Since then, an intense regeneration programme of Abu Dhabi Cricket’s (ADC) peripheral space has been undertaken, adding 175,000m2 of world-class facilities to its multi-discipline community sports provision. This has resulted in an incredible leap from 800 cricket academy students hosted a week in 2017 to today’s weekly footfall of 14,000 children and adults making use of its competition and training facilities, food and beverage outlet and multipurpose gym.

Whether hosting New Zealand’s national football team training camp, community football competitions or being home to various sports clubs, Abu Dhabi Cricket has become synonymous with sport in Abu Dhabi; a true community centre that, in tune with ADSC’s community mandate, builds on the emirate’s reputation as a sporting destination, while nurturing tomorrow’s superstars.

Abu Dhabi Cricket stands out as a community-first sports hub, where we have been able to foster a family-friendly environment that allows us to have elite athletes, beginners and hobbyists all comfortably share the same site.

 

What sports do you currently provide for?

 

Abu Dhabi Cricket

 

In total, Abu Dhabi Cricket offers 31 different sports: Cricket, Football, Rugby, Touch, Gaelic Football, Aussie Rules, American Football, Kickball, Bando (martial arts), Archery, Boy Scouts, Girl Guides, Athletics, Squash, Fitness Training/Gym, Volleyball, Basketball, Tennis, Hurling, Softball, Badminton, Hockey, Cross Country, Golf, Netball, Padel Tennis, Beach Volleyball, Irish Dancing, Roller Derby, and Gymnastics.

There are also 40 long-term operators and sports clubs that use ADC as their home, all of which serve the local community at every level – from the professional and semi-professional game all the way down to grass roots level, as well as a variety of youth and junior clubs and sports organisations dedicated to people of determination.

 

What’s next for Abu Dhabi Cricket?

 

At ADC, we say that Every Day is Game Day because we believe that a thriving sports community needs a facility that operates, and caters to their needs, 24 hours a day and seven days-a-week. And we have responded to the community’s needs by growing alongside them. This has allowed us to proactively shape ADC in the design of the community by delivering services and sport that they tell us they need – such as introducing a fully licensed cafe, restaurant and bar in The Boundary or expanding our facilities to incorporate a premier padel facility or to encompass a top of the range gym facility at the Bodyline Gym.

We’re also dedicated to ensuring increased opportunities for women and girls, people of determination and all minority groups in the community to play sport at ADC, while our work as the hosts of the Abu Dhabi Police GHQ’s new physical education fitness qualifications has resulted in a stronger, healthier police force.
